Greenback Posted January 28, 2004 Share Posted January 28, 2004 Not a jazz buff by any means but I enjoyed the opening night - the place is quite tight space-wise but there's a nice atmosphere/mix of people. Think it's usually a tenner to get (though due to the size, it has been sold out, so ring up and check first). It opens at 7 and when I went the band came on at just after 9. They have some top names, some of which play at Ronnie Scott's and then travel up to Sheffield (there's a plush flat above the venue). All in all, definitely worth a visit.
